Hi sandysynystergate
Thank you for your asking. Kindly try some at-home troubleshooting tips below:
1. Please try to enter "Safe Mode". If the function works well in Safe Mode yet the issue remains out of Safe Mode, please check any disturbance from installed 3rd party apps.
# How to enter and exit "Safe Mode"
https://www.asus.com/support/FAQ/1005163/

2. Please try "the Factory Reset" 
Settings>System>Advanced>Reset options>Erase all data(factory reset)
Please note that once the Factory Reset is completed, all data, apps, settings and personal information will be deleted.
